摘要
Two different GaAs crystals, one LEC and one LPE, have been irradiated with photons of various energies, to compare their response in view of a possible application for digital radiography. Experimental results include I-V curves, charge collection efficiency, detection efficiency and energy resolution as a function of bias. A comparison is made with a simulation program that takes into account X-ray interactions, electric field and charge trapping inside the material.
